Physical Description
Kumihimo (braided) silk brocade with silver metallic threads.
Subject Matter
Kumihimo is the name for a type of Japanese braiding. The word kumihimo means a gathering of thread.
Obijime are cords tied on the outside of the obi. Since they are visible, they come in a variety of colors and styles. Obijime would be chosen to match the kimono.
